Since I became the proud owner of a fine Johnson Viking II I have become well acquianted with its keying anomalies. After experiementing with different circuit, cathode keying filters and conversion to grid block keying I have found nothing to round off the attack/decay of the keying as nicely as the Robert Shrader (W6BNB) cathode filter. Even my results of converting the Viking II to grid block keying was unremarkable. I am interested in what other Viking II users may have done that has yielded success in improvement of the keyed waveform and click elimination? Thanks and ZUT!
